Description

This course introduces students to the theoretical foundations and organisational issues of educational technologies and e-learning. It aims to develop students’ skills in conceptualising and designing effective and engaging ICT-based learning in technology-enhanced environments. The course covers principles and methods of evaluation of educational devices and software, mobile technology applications and web-based resources. Students will be expected to show a critical understanding of the relationships between context, purpose and technology through developing e-learning resources that incorporate explicit design principles and media selection rationales as well as innovative instructional techniques into teaching and learning modules.
